http://www.ionbeamservicesuk.com/products/applied-materials/ Web4 jun. 1998 · Plasma source ion‐implantation (PSII) is a new ion‐implantation technique which has been optimized for surface modification of materials such as metals, plastics, and ceramics. PSII departs radically from conventional implantation technology by circumventing the line‐of‐sight restriction inherent in conventional ion implantation. In …

WebIon implantation and its history A gas is ionized, and the ions are accelerated by a high electric field, and injected into the target wafer to hundreds of nm depth. Typical ion implantation parameters: Ion: P, As, Sb, B, In, O Dose: 1011 - 1018 cm-2 Ion energy: 1 - 400 ke. V Uniformity and reproducibility: ± 1% Temperature: room temperature ...
